ABSTRACT
A new decision function is proposed and its Bayes sampling plan is also derived in which cost of unit time is considered in the loss. The proposed sampling plan includes the Lam's (Lam, Y. Bayesian Variable Sampling Plans for the Exponential Distribution with Type I Censoring. Ann. Statist. 1994, 22(2), 696–711.) plan as a special case. An algorithm for determining an optimal sampling plan
is given and some optimal solutions are tabulated. Some numerical comparisons between the optimal sampling rule in Lam (Lam, Y. Bayesian Variable Sampling Plans for the Exponential Distribution with Type I Censoring. Ann. Statist. 1994, 22(2), 696–711.), the proposed rule and another alternative rule are also made. Some simple illustration for application is given.
